A Quick Record

The National Shorthair cat has a wealthy record that records its sources back once again to early days of National settlement. It is believed these cats followed American colonists on the extended ocean voyages, mostly to help control the rodent citizenry on ships. As settlers recognized their colonies in the New Earth, these felines continued to be respected due to their shopping abilities.

Over time, the American Shorthair adapted to various areas and environments, ultimately causing the development of a diverse and resilient breed. These versatile cats played a crucial role in safeguarding food shops and houses from pests, making their devote American history.

Bodily Characteristics

The National Shorthair is known for its effective and medium-to-large build. Their physical bodies let them have a sturdy and athletic appearance. The breed's coat, since the title implies, is short and dense, which supports defend them from harsh climate conditions. While National Shorthairs can be found in a number of colors and styles, the silver tabby is one of the very recognized and cherished.

One of the most unique features with this breed is their circular experience and expressive eyes. Their big, wide-set eyes, generally fantastic or copper in shade, are an important part of their wonderful visage. The ears are mildly directed and set somewhat apart, providing them with an receptive and inquisitive appearance. Furthermore, their small, straight nose and vast, sturdy chin total their impressive skin features.

Character and Character

National Shorthair cats are celebrated due to their helpful, easygoing, and flexible personalities. They're noted for their tender and faithful character, making them exceptional partners for individuals and people alike. These cats are often great with kiddies and different pets, showing a readiness to enjoy and interact.

Their curious and clever brains are always at work, making them exceptional issue solvers and quick learners. While they like play, in addition they value their independence and can entertain themselves if necessary. National Shorthairs tend to be less oral than several other breeds, preferring to communicate through body language and the occasional purr.
